Abstract

A network device provides services for multiple virtual private networks (VPNs) via one or more virtual hosts. For example, a router receives packets from multiple VPNs, and communicates the packets to a service card via a logical interface in accordance with a forwarding information base. A virtual host within the service card processes the packets and provides a service for the network device from which the packet was sent. The virtual host may, for example, provide print services for network devices within a corresponding VPN. The virtual host acts, in essence, as a print server within the corresponding VPN. In this manner, the router may eliminate the need for the customer associated with the VPN to maintain print servers within remote customer sites.
